El Capitan has been on the road for three straight, but on Thursday they'll finally head home. They will take on the Golden Valley Cougars at 4:00 p.m. on Thursday. El Capitan's pitching crew has only allowed 3.9 runs per game this season, so Golden Valley's hitters will have their work cut out for them.
El Capitan owes their pitching crew a big pat on the back after their performance on Tuesday. They came out on top against Golden Valley by a score of 4-0.
Not much got past Brennen Centeno, who gave up just three hits and racked up seven Ks to keep Golden Valley off the board. Centeno has been consistent recently: he hasn't given up more than two walks in four consecutive pitching appearances.
On the hitting side, Braden Giardina was incredible, getting on base in three of his four plate appearances with a triple, a stolen base, and a run. Another player making a difference was Juan Munoz, who scored a run while going 1-for-3.
El Capitan is on a roll lately: they've won four of their last five games, which provided a nice bump to their 6-7 record this season. As for Golden Valley,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 7-6.
